Description
Printing documents from your phone?? No longer having to log into an Athena workstation to print your last-minute PSets? Very wow.MIT Print lets you print documents directly from your phone to any Pharos printer on campus. Simply select a document, authenticate with your Kerberos Credentials, and hit the print button.
Features:
• Preview and print images and PDF files
• Send print jobs to color or black/white Pharos printers
• Kerberos & DUO two-factor authentication
• Print multiple copies, name print jobs, remember credentials and more!
Warning: Use this tool at your own risk. It is probably not a secure method to print important documents.

Q: What is an APK File?
A: Just like Windows (PC) systems use an .exe file for installing software, Android does the same. An APK file is the file format used for installing software on the Android operating system.
Q: If I install an APK from this website, will I be able to update the app from the Play Store?
A: Yes, absolutely. The Play Store installs APKs it downloads from Google's servers, and sideloading from a site like ApkClean.net goes through a very similar process, except you're the one performing the downloading and initiating the installation (sideloading).
As soon as the Play Store finds a version of the app newer than the one you've sideloaded, it will commence an update.
